This morning at my feeders I had 2 to 3 Hoary Redpolls mixed with the 200
plus redpolls. One of the Hoary's is a Hornemanni subspecies. It is
very white and larger than the other redpolls and really stands out. I
took some bad digiscope pics of it this morning. I will try for more
today. The redpolls are skitterish and about the time I get it scoped,
they fly up to a tree. The redpolls have been building at the feeders
some this week from around 100 a week ago. The best time to see them
seems to be between 7:45 and 1:00. After 1:00 a lot of the redpolls must
disperse to the fields around the area because there is generally about
20 to 30 birds around late in the afternoon. The house is located on
Sunfield Rd. between Reeder and Tuttle Rd. This is about 3 miles
straight east, as the Redpoll flys, from the Meijer store on M66 south of
Ionia. It is the only place between Reeder and Tuttle Rd on the west
